RIO FUTALEUFU

Alternating between
granite cliffs, lush foliage, snow-capped peaks and towering spires,
the world's premiere whitewater river pours dramatically through a
breathtaking canyon of indescribable beauty boasting one incredible
rapid after another. We offer the option of hiking or riding horses
on a beautiful trail around some of the more difficult Class 5 stretches
of the Futaleufu which makes this trip available to anyone in reasonably
good shape with a spirit of adventure. With miles of impressive Class
4 whitewater and the three stunning Earth River camps, this is not
an ordinary rafting trip.

DAY
2: SANTIAGO / PUERTO MONTT
Upon arriving in Santiago this morning and passing through customs,
you transfer to the flight south to Puerto Montt. When you arrive
in Puerto Montt, you will need to transfer on your own (by taxi) to
the Hotel Club Presidente where a room will be waiting in your name.
The afternoon is free to explore Puerto Montt, a coastal port beautifully
situated on the inner end of 20-mile long Reloncovi Sound. There is
good shopping at the Angelmo Market where knitted and other handmade
goods may be purchased. In the
evening the group meets in the hotel lobby at 7:30 for a welcome dinner.
